Distance from Gornji Grad to Marsaxlokk
The shortest distance (air line) between Gornji Grad and Marsaxlokk is 722.46 mi (1,162.68 km).
How far is Gornji Grad from Marsaxlokk
Gornji Grad is located in Savinjska, Slovenia within 46° 17' 45.96" N 14° 48' 18.72" E (46.2961, 14.8052) coordinates. The local time in Gornji Grad is 15:06 (12.08.2025)
Marsaxlokk is located in Malta, Malta within 35° 50' 30.12" N 14° 32' 40.92" E (35.8417, 14.5447) coordinates. The local time in Marsaxlokk is 15:06 (12.08.2025)
The calculated flying distance from Marsaxlokk to Marsaxlokk is 722.46 miles which is equal to 1,162.68 km.
Gornji Grad, Savinjska, Slovenia